The Organization: The Detroit Symphony Orchestra (DSO) is known internationally for trailblazing performances collaborations with the worlds foremost musical artists and a deep commitment to serving our community. Making its home in historic Orchestra Hall at the Max M. and Marjorie S. Fisher Music Center the DSO actively pursues its vision to be an inclusive and culturally relevant community where all people can experience their world through music.

The DSO is a complex organization. Operating 365 days per year in historic Orchestra Hall one of Americas most acoustically perfect concert halls we are a performing arts institution an educational facility and a community center. We are governed by an independent Board of Directors and employ both union and non-union employees as musicians stage crew and administrative staff. Creating a unified culture throughout the institution is an organizational imperative and we are guided by our values of excellence collaboration inclusion care and innovation. The DSO is also deeply invested in the city of Detroit; through our Detroit Strategy initiative we are expanding the DSOs participation in the growth and well-being of the city.

Position Summary: The Donor Engagement Manager is responsible for planning executing and evaluating donor-focused events that deepen engagement and strengthen relationships with supporters of the Detroit Symphony Orchestra. This role ensures a high-quality patron experience that reflects the prestige and artistic excellence of the organization.


Specific Duties and Responsibilities:

Event Planning & Execution

  • Develop and manage a comprehensive calendar of donor stewardship events (e.g. receptions musical feasts Governing Member signature events guest artist dinners donor breakfasts).
  • Coordinate logistics for in-person and virtual events maintained through event management tool Momentus.
  • Manage event communications invitations rsvps reminders and guest follow up.

Donor Stewardship

  • Design meaningful experiences that recognize and engage donors at all giving levels.
  • Partner with Advancement staff to support cultivation and retention strategies for Governing Members institutional and corporate partners.

Project Management

  • Create event timelines budgets and run-of-show documents.
  • Manage vendors contracts and event-related expenses.

Cross-Department Collaboration

  • Work closely with Advancement Communications Artistic Stage Crew teams to ensure cohesive project management.
  • Coordinate with musicians and guest artists when applicable.


Additional

  • Act as staff liaison at DSO events and the Donor Lounge approximately 2 times per month.
  • Other duties as assigned.
